Book description


Recent studies highlight a high prevalence o f depression among patients with cardiovascular diseases. Increasingly, stress, negative emotions, and depress ion are recognized as psychological risk factors for the development o f somatic diseases. Depression, in particular, is most often considered a contributing factor to cardiovascular diseases. Both domestic and international researchers have proven (hat patients with ischemic heart disease exhibit high levels o f trail anxiety, a tendency to somatize symptoms, chronic stress, difficulties in differentiating and verbalizing emotions, unresolved affective experiences, and emotional disturbances o f anxious, hypochondriacal, and depressive types, which correlate with disease severity. In this regard, early psychological diagnosis o f depression becomes especially relevant.
